RIU Version 4.1
EQUIPMENT REQUIRED:
• None
REMOVAL:
• Unplug all connectors to the RIU. Unplug the power from the RIU.
• The RIU is now removed.
INSTALLATION:
If a unit with factory default configuration is being used (i.e. the user has not changed any of the
input gain jumpers) then perform the following procedure.
• Set the rotary address switch on the RIU face plate to the same number as the RIU you are
replacing.
• Reconnect all external cabling.
• Reconnect power.
• If the user has changed any of the input gain jumpers, then perform the following procedure:
• Make sure that you are properly grounded for ESD protection.
• Unscrew the screws in the faceplate on the side with the TDM link connectors (opposite of
the side with the DB9 audio connectors) and remove the faceplate.
• Slide the cover of the case off.
• Locate the gain jumper blocks near the DB-9 connectors. Match the gain jumper settings
between the old and replacement RIU.
• Slide the cover back onto the case.
• Replace the end of the case and put the screws back in.
• Reconnect all external cabling
• Plug in the power cord.
If, for any reason, you decide to remove the board from its enclosure, remove the ground plug
screw first.
